
Israeli Chief of Staff Herzi Halevi said Saturday that his forces will enter Gaza to carry out an “operational mission with the aim of eliminating Hamas members,” according to a statement by the military, which was reviewed by an Anadolu’s correspondent.
The message was conveyed during a speech by Halevi to the leaders of the Golan Brigade, one of the elite brigades.
“We will enter the Gaza Strip; we will engage in an operational mission to eliminate individuals affiliated with Hamas,” he said. “We will also remember the images and scenes of those who lost their lives on the Saturday two weeks ago.”
“Gaza is a complex and densely populated area, and the enemy (referring to Hamas) is preparing many things within it. Nevertheless, we are also making our preparations,” he said.
He emphasized that during the ground maneuver, all capabilities of the Israeli military will be at our disposal.
